
“Harry Potter and the Order of the Phoenix”, as expected, killed the competition in last weekends movie box office, easily. Making over $74 million for the weekend, the latest Potter film more then doubled #2 “Transformers”. PHOENIX drew extra excitement that was generated by the hype surrounding the debut of the seventh and final book which hits stores by no coincidence just a week after the film’s opening weekend. It has earned $140 million since its release Wednesday, the highest five-day opening for the Harry Potter franchise. With the third-widest release on record, 4,285 theaters, and playing on over 9,000 screens, it is on pace to eventually generate the $882M that the past Potter films have averaged in worldwide box office. Overseas, Warner Bros also killed, collecting a staggering $190.3M over five days from 44 territories from over 12,000 prints. In North America, the PG-13 film launched in 4,285 theaters with over 9,000 total prints. That gave Phoenix a jaw-dropping global opening of $330M in just five days. The film also set Imax records around the world.

Transformers, hung in there, making good money in it’s 2nd week, with $36 million, and $223 million gross. Ratatouille followed suit, continuing to rake it in for Disney, earning another $18 million. Live Free or Die Hard, broke the $100 million mark, adding $10.5. License to Wed rounding out the top 5.
